From Heathrow - Arrivals Terminal 4 (London)

Despite my best efforts, requests to be upgraded from cattle to business class on British Airways remained unfulfilled. Even upon arrival, my sugar- sweet requests to pay, yes - I tell you, pay to use the arrival Club Class lounge  were refused.

Good news though, is that 10 minutes walk across a sky bridge, is the Hilton Hotel which, for just 10 pounds lets one use the gym and shower facilities. What a deal, I thought. On arrival at the hotel, the noisy air engines still in my ears, I didn't realise the alarm was sounding and the hotel was evacuating.

Now I'm at Starbucks - having enjoyed a bacon and egg pannini, panne chocolate and grande cappu  waiting for my taxi to collect me. Ah, the wonders of cattle-class travel.
